A young local mother and her two young children are behind this ‘move-a-thon’ happening right here in the village on Saturday 23rd November at St. Mary’s Hall. It is an opportunity to promote positive mental health through exercise and moving.

Valerie lost her husband to suicide and is now trying to raise awareness of the need for more talk and interaction among people about mental health, and among men in particular. With two young sons, this brave local lady says she had two choices in the aftermath of her husbands death: sink or swim. She choose to swim. Part of her swim is now helping promote the importance of postive mental well being in our community.

On Saturday week, Locomotion NW are going to be present from 12 noon to 12.30 pm to do hula hooping and ribbon dancing. There will also be facepainting and some colouring activities set up etc. Refreshments and some light food (traybakes, sandwiches) will be provided throughout the day.

There are three times slots available: from 1pm to 2pm; 2pm to 3pm, and 3pm to 4pm. With Zumba by Kasia, Fitness by Zest and then Yoga with Just Be, or Feel Free Tai Chi. The idea behind the event is to promote positive mental health through exercise. And try to take away some of the stigma around suicide and mental health. The idea is to have fun and no prior experience is necessary to participate on the day.
